The average train between Geneva and Milan takes 7h 30m and the fastest train takes 5h 11m. The train service runs several times per day from Geneva to Milan.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Trains run 3 times a day between Geneva and Milan. The earliest departure is at 5:27 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Geneva is at 6:27 PM which arrives into Milan at 6:38 AM. All services require a transfer, and take on average 7h 30m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ct train from Geneva to Milan. However, there are services departing from Geneva station and arriving at Milan station via Domodossola.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h 30m.
Geneva to Milan train services, operated by Swiss Federal Railways (SBB CFF FFS), depart from Genève station.
Geneva to Milan train services, operated by Swiss Federal Railways (SBB CFF FFS), arrive at Milano Centrale station.

The distance between Geneva and Milan is 249.7 km. The road distance is 363 km.
You can take a train from Genève to Milano Centrale via Domodossola in around 5h 26m.
